To make sure the day goes smoothly, moms and dads must think about a few final logistics. Timing is whatever, particularly for younger kids. Setting up the session around nap times and making sure the child has a light treat ahead of time can prevent mid-shoot disasters. While the studio offers the outfits, bringing a preferred small toy can assist a shy child feel more safe and secure throughout the preliminary shift into the studio environment. Most importantly, moms and dads must stay unwinded. Kids take their emotional cues from the grownups around them; if the moms and dads are having fun, the kid will too.
